Japanese Bread Recipe
Considered one of the most popular kinds of Japanese bread is Shokupan, generally known as Japanese milk bread. Here is a straightforward recipe to generate this delicious bread at your house:

Elements:

2 1/two cups bread flour
one/4 cup sugar
1 teaspoon salt
two teaspoons immediate yeast
1/two cup whole milk
1/four cup heavy cream
one large egg
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ened
Guidance:

Within a bowl, Merge the bread flour, sugar, salt, and yeast.
In a independent bowl, blend the milk, heavy cream, and egg.
Merge the soaked and dry ingredients, then knead the dough right up until it's clean and elastic.
Increase the butter and proceed kneading until eventually fully incorporated.
Allow the dough rise in a very heat place till doubled in measurement.
Punch down the dough, condition it right into a loaf, and put it in a greased loaf pan.
Let it rise once more until finally doubled.
Bake at 350°F (one hundred seventy five°C) for around half an hour, or until eventually golden brown.
This Shokupan recipe yields a loaf which has a pillowy texture and slightly sweet taste, great for sandwiches or toast.

Japanese Bread Crumbs (Panko)
Panko, or Japanese bread crumbs, are coarser and lighter than common bread crumbs. They offer a crispy coating for fried foods like tempura and tonkatsu (breaded pork cutlet). Panko is comprised of crustless bread, which happens to be baked and then floor into massive flakes.

Japanese Bread Forms
You can find many different types of Japanese bread, Every single with its special characteristics:

Shokupan: Delicate, white milk bread normally utilized for sandwiches.
Melonpan: Sweet bread which has a cookie crust resembling a melon.
Anpan: Sweet roll full of purple bean paste.
Curry Pan: Bread crammed with curry and coated in breadcrumbs just before frying.
Katsu Sando: A sandwich built with breaded cutlet, usually pork or rooster.

Bread Japanese Translation
The term for bread in Japanese is "パン" (pan), that is derived through the Portuguese term "pão," reflecting Japan's historic interactions with Portuguese traders.

Japanese Bread King Television Collection Plot
"Yakitate!! Japan," often called "The King of Bread," is actually a Japanese manga and anime collection a couple of youthful baker named Kazuma Azuma who strives to generate the ultimate Japanese bread. The plot follows his journey as a result of a variety of baking competitions.
